Finding where to watch the Indiana Fever in Omaha, NE, is easier than ever with a variety of streaming options and local venues ready to broadcast the action. For fans looking to catch Caitlin Clark and the Fever live, several major streaming platforms carry WNBA games. ESPN, ESPN+, and Prime Video are key destinations, often featuring a robust schedule of games throughout the season. Additionally, select games may air on ION or CBS Sports Network, ensuring comprehensive coverage for dedicated viewers. If you prefer a more communal viewing experience, many sports bars across Omaha are excellent spots to gather with fellow fans and cheer on the Fever. These establishments typically subscribe to packages that include national sports broadcasts, making them reliable places to watch. While blackout rules can sometimes affect out-of-market games, especially for regional sports networks, national broadcasts are generally available. Are Indiana Fever games blacked out in Omaha?
Indiana Fever games are generally not subject to local blackouts in Omaha, as Omaha is considered an out-of-market location for the Fever. Blackouts primarily affect games broadcast on regional sports networks within a team's home market. National broadcasts on platforms like ESPN, ESPN+, and Prime Video are typically available without blackout restrictions in Omaha.
